Rabbit GPS art drawn at a Hatsumode spot in Hyogo🐰✨
A course of GPS art of rabbits, the animals of the Chinese zodiac, drawn at Hon Sumiyoshi Shrine, the most popular hare’s first visit to the shrine in Hyogo Prefecture.
One theory is that rabbits used to run around a lot in this area (Mt. Rokko), which is why it is called “Uunai (菟原). The main shrine is carved with a rabbit pattern, and rabbits are jumping on both sides of the torii gate. Look for them when you visit!
